How Many Seconds Are There in a Day, Month, and Year

Posted on June 20, 2023June 20, 2023 By Admin 1 Comment on How Many Seconds Are There in a Day, Month, and Year

Table of Contents

  • Seconds in a Day
  • Seconds in a Month
  • Seconds in a Year

Seconds in a Day

Let’s start by examining the number of seconds in a day. To calculate this, we need to consider the 24-hour system used in most countries. In this system, a day consists of 24 hours, and each hour contains 60 minutes. Likewise, each minute is made up of 60 seconds. Therefore, to find the total number of seconds in a day, we multiply 24 (hours) by 60 (minutes) by 60 (seconds). This gives us:

24 hours * 60 minutes * 60 seconds = 86,400 seconds

So, there are 86,400 seconds in a day.

Seconds in a Year

Determining the number of seconds in a year requires accounting for both the days and the leap years. A leap year occurs every four years to account for the additional fraction of a day that the Earth takes to complete its orbit around the Sun.

To calculate the number of seconds in a year, we consider the following:

– There are 365 days in a common year.

– There are 86,400 seconds in a day.

– There is one additional day in a leap year (February 29th).

Hence, for a common year, the calculation is:

365 days * 86,400 seconds = 31,536,000 seconds

And for a leap year, we have:

366 days * 86,400 seconds = 31,622,400 seconds
